Output 85508bf8aab13dc577601c044c93eb74da5ff827327e5d77a49ff922354a3b4b:1

value
362736
script pubkey
OP_0 OP_PUSHBYTES_20 5c8cb2b05fc4d20ac539212ec761b0759b40a0dc
address
bc1qtjxt9vzlcnfq43feyyhvwcdswkd5pgxuy5kg89
transaction
85508bf8aab13dc577601c044c93eb74da5ff827327e5d77a49ff922354a3b4b
confirmations
317381
spent
true